a.)

 Align the hole in the bracket to the brass sleeve into 

which the leg threads. Hold the bracket in place and 

screw the leg into the base until it is snug. DO NOT 

OVERTIGHTEN. Too much force may cause the leg 

to spin freely.

b)

 Align the tab with the hole in the frame (located 

towards the foot of the base) and use a short bolt 

and nut to secure the bracket. Make sure the bolt is 

tight. 

A 9/16” (14 mm) & 1/2” (13 mm) socket and crescent wrench are necessary to complete installation.

You may now connect your headboard to the attachment plates using the remaining short bolts and nuts to 

secure it to the brackets. The heads of the bolts will face outward. Use a 9/16" (14mm) socket and 1/2" (13mm) 

wrench to tighten the bolts.

Attach the plastic spacer and T-Bracket. 

a.) 

Measure the distance between the mounting 

holes on the headboard and install the spacer and 

attachment plate to accommodate the headboard.

b.)

 To install the plastic spacer and attachment plate, 

you will need (2) long bolts and (2) nuts. Place the 

spacer and attachment plate in the desired location 

and slip the bolts through the holes with the head 

of the bolt facing outward.  Position the bolts 

diagonally on the spacer. Use the 9/16” (14 mm) 

socket and wrench to tighten the bolts.

USB charging connections are located on each side of the base, on the underside of the head section of the 

platform. Charge two smart devices at the same time. 
Voltage: 5V DC

Current: 2.5A (max 13 Watts)

Read and remove warning sticker located on top of the magnet before attaching the remote to the base.

WARNING:

This product contains Neodymium MAGNETS which may interfere with devices such as pacemakers, ICD’s 

and any other device sensitive to magnetic fields. It is STRONGLY recommended that owners of such medical 

devices consult their physician prior to using this product.
